How fast do Island pines grow?
2 feet per year
Along parts of the California Coast, Norfolk Island pines grow 100 feet or taller, stretching up to 60 feet wide and growing up to 2 feet per year.
Are Norfolk pines fast growers?
Potting and Repotting Norfolk Island Pine Young Norfolk Island pines are not very fast growers, so it might be possible to repot your tree every other year instead of every year. As the plant matures, it will begin to grow faster.
How long does it take for a Norfolk Island pine to mature?
After about a decade, it may eventually reach 5 to 8 feet tall as a houseplant, but this potted tree will not surprise you with explosive growth. How tall will a pine tree grow in a year?
On average, pine trees generally grow from less than one foot to over two feet per year. There are three different growth rate groups which a pine tree can be classified in, slow-growing pines, medium-fast growing pines, and fast growing pines.
Where do Norfolk pines grow best?
They’re best suited to subtropical areas, such as South Florida and Hawaii. If you live in an area that experiences frosts or freezing weather (below 32F/0C), it’s best to grow Norfolk Island pine as a houseplant. That said, they love spending the summer outdoors and will reward you with faster growth!

How do you stop a pine tree from growing taller?
There is no way to stop a pine tree from growing taller without causing significant harm to the tree. Removing the top portion of a pine robs it of its most important foliage and invites disease.

Can Norfolk pines take full sun?
ANSWER: Norfolk Island pines grow best in a full-sun location. They are used as foliage plants and can tolerate lower light, but as you noticed they often develop brown branches that drop from the trunk. Move your plant into some sun, either for the entire day or just a portion of the day.
Do pine trees need a lot of sun?
Pines are not shade nor drought tolerant, they will need full sun and well irrigated soil to thrive and reach their full potential. Pine trees should not be planted within 15 to 20 feet of fences or other permanent structures, because they have the potential to cause structural damage as they grow.

How tall do Norfolk Island pines grow in a year?
Along parts of the California Coast, Norfolk Island pines grow 100 feet or taller, stretching up to 60 feet wide and growing up to 2 feet per year. 1 On their native Norfolk Island, east of Australia, they’re known to grow twice as tall. 2 It’s a far cry from their tiny footprint on holiday tables.
How big does a pine tree grow in a year?
The medium-fast growing pine trees grow about 1-2 feet per year, and examples are red pine and Austrian pines. Lastly, the fast-growing pines grow up to two feet and more annually. Talk about pine trees that grow rapidly, and the Australian pine is commonly included in the list.
